The TDS210-B is a professional industrial conductivity controller designed for continuous online monitoring of conductivity (EC), total dissolved solids (TDS), resistivity and solution temperature. It combines a bright 2.8-inch LCD display, isolated 4-20mA transmission output and RS485 Modbus RTU communication in a compact IP54 panel-mount housing. Widely used in thermal power plants, chemical, pharmaceutical, food & beverage and water treatment industries, the TDS210-B delivers stable, repeatable measurements with automatic or manual temperature compensation - making it an ideal conductivity meter for demanding process environments.

  • Key Features

THREE PARAMETERS, ONE INSTRUMENT

Measures EC, TDS and resistivity with switchable units (µS/cm, mS/cm, ppm, MΩ·cm) - no need for separate instruments.

ISOLATED 4-20mA OUTPUT

Genuinely isolated transmission output (max loop 750Ω, ±0.2%FS) for clean, interference-resistant signals to PLC/DCS.

RS485 MODBUS RTU COMMUNICATION

Standard industrial protocol with configurable address (1-254) and baud rate (2400-19200) for easy SCADA integration.

AUTO & MANUAL TEMP COMPENSATION

Supports NTC10K or Pt1000 sensors over -10°C to 130°C; adjustable temperature coefficient (0.00-0.03) for accurate readings.

IP54 PANEL-MOUNT DESIGN

Compact 100×100mm housing, 92.5×92.5mm cutout, AC220V or DC24V powered with ≤5W consumption - easy to retrofit.

  • Specification

Display 2.8-inch 128×64 dot-matrix monochrome LCD with backlight
Overall Dimension TDS210-B: 100mm × 100mm × 150mm (W×H×D)
Panel Cutout 92.5mm × 92.5mm
Weight 0.58 kg
Measured Variables EC (Conductivity) / TDS / ER (Resistivity)
Measuring Range 0.01 electrode Conductivity: 0 - 20.00 µS/cm;  Resistivity: 0.05 - 18.18 MΩ·cm
0.1 electrode Conductivity: 0.20 - 200.0 µS/cm
1.0 electrode Conductivity: 2.00 - 2000 µS/cm (max 20000 µS/cm)
10.0 electrode Conductivity: 0.02 - 20.00 mS/cm
Temperature Range -10°C to 130°C
Accuracy Class 2.0
Basic Error of Electronic Unit EC/TDS/ER: ±1%FS;  NTC10K: ±0.3°C;  PT1000: ±0.3°C
Temperature Compensation Sensor: NTC10K / Pt1000;  Mode: Manual / Automatic;  Range: -10°C to 130.0°C
Analog Output Isolated 4-20mA, max loop 750Ω, ±0.2%FS
RS485 Output Isolated, MODBUS-RTU RS485
Relay Output 2 channels, Pickup/Breakaway (NO/NC);  AC250V/3A
Relative Humidity 10% - 85% RH (non-condensing)
Working Temperature 0°C to 60°C
Power Supply AC 220V±10%, 50/60Hz  or  DC 24V±10%
Power Consumption ≤ 5W
Protection Rating IP54
Storage Conditions Temperature: -15°C to 65°C;  RH: 5% - 95% (non-condensing)

  • Application

Thermal Power & Boiler Water

Continuous conductivity monitoring of boiler water and condensate to control blowdown and prevent scaling.

Chemical & Fertilizer

Process solution concentration monitoring where conductivity correlates directly with chemical strength.

Metallurgy

Cooling water and process water quality control to protect equipment.

Pharmaceutical & Biochemical

Pure water (PW/WFI) conductivity verification supporting GMP compliance.

Food & Beverage

CIP cleaning solution strength monitoring, product dilution and rinsing water control.

Environmental Protection & Wastewater

Effluent conductivity and TDS monitoring for discharge compliance.

Tap Water / Municipal Water

Distribution network water quality monitoring with remote alarm and data logging via Modbus.

  • FAQ

Q:What parameters can the TDS210-B measure?    

The TDS210-B continuously measures conductivity (EC), total dissolved solids (TDS) and resistivity (ER), together with solution temperature. Units can be switched between µS/cm, mS/cm, ppm and MΩ·cm directly on the front panel.

Q:Which electrodes are compatible with this conductivity controller?    

Four electrode constants are supported: 0.01, 0.1, 1.0 and 10.0, covering measurements from 0.05 µS/cm (ultra-pure water) up to 20 mS/cm (high-conductivity process streams). Select the electrode constant that matches your measuring range.

Q:Does it support 4-20mA output and RS485 Modbus communication?    

Yes. The controller provides a genuinely isolated 4-20mA transmission output (max loop 750Ω, ±0.2%FS) and an isolated RS485 interface with the standard MODBUS-RTU protocol, allowing easy integration with PLC, SCADA or DCS systems.

Q:How does temperature compensation work?    

You can choose automatic temperature compensation with NTC10K or Pt1000 sensors, or manual compensation. The compensation range is -10°C to 130°C and the temperature coefficient is adjustable from 0.00 to 0.03 (default 0.02).

Q:What alarm functions does the TDS210-B have?    

Two relay channels provide high and low alarms with independent hysteresis settings to prevent repeated alarm triggering. The relay contacts are rated AC250V/3A with both normally open (NO) and normally closed (NC) terminals.

Q:How do I calibrate the TDS210-B?    

The controller supports single-point calibration with any standard solution, such as 147.0 µS/cm, 1413 µS/cm or 12.88 mS/cm. First set the temperature compensation mode, place the electrode into the standard solution, wait for the reading to stabilize, then confirm the calibration. A shortcut key enters the calibration interface directly.

Q:Is the controller suitable for outdoor or wet environments?    

The TDS210-B is designed for indoor panel mounting with IP54 protection. Avoid direct sunlight, rain, environments above 85% RH, strong vibration and high electromagnetic interference sources.
